Mike,
It should be 0.0.1.0 255.255.254.255
Write down this in 1's and 0's for the 3rd octect and you will see how
this works for odd routes.
For even-Always a 0
For odd-Always a 1

Subject: Using offset list to offset even or odd routes
Date: Sat, 12 Nov 2005 19:18:07 -0500
> To filter out even routes I would perform the below command
>
>
>router rip
>offset-list 10 out 16 Serial0/0
>
>access-list 10 permit 0.0.0.0 255.255.254.255
>
> To filter out the odd routes I attempted the below command. The
>problem is it is not just filtering out the
>odd routes it seems to be filtering out some odd and some even
>routes. Can someone tell me how I would filter out odd routes in the
> third octet
>
>router rip
>offset-list 10 out 16 Serial0/0
>
>access-list 10 permit 0.0.0.0 255.255.253.255
